Description

The Embassy of the United States in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ia will launch the solicitation on the Sam.gov. 

 This solicitation is for the health insurance for locally employed (LE) staff at the US Embassy in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ia. The Contractor shall provide health insurance coverage services to employees of the Government of the United States of America in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ia and their eligible dependents in accordance with the benefit levels listed in the solicitation document. The estimated number of employees is 250 with approximately 450 eligible dependents. Please note that these are only estimated quantities for the purpose of this advance notice.  

The anticipated performance period is for a base year, with four one-year option periods, if exercised by the Government.  All responsible sources may submit a quotation, which will be considered.  

The Government intends to award a contract resulting from this solicitation to the offeror who is a responsible contractor. The Government may award the contract based on the initial offer without discussion. The resultant contract will be a firm fixed price type contract.    

The Government is planning a pre-bid conference and the date for this conference will be in the solicitation.  

All contractors have to be registered in the SAM (System for Award Management) Database https://www.sam.gov  prior to contract award pursuant to FAR provision 52.204-7. Therefore, prospective offerors are encouraged to register prior to the submittal of quotations/proposals.
